Grape Grower of the Year

Matthias Oppenlaender

Location:  Country Tyme Vineyards and B&B, 753 Line 3 RR#2, Niagara on the Lake.

Age:  44 years old.

Family:  Matthias is married to Monica and has 5 children Danny, Alison, Michael, Aaron and Jessica.

History:  Matthias grew up on a small mixed farm which included a vineyard. At an early age he developed a love and passion for farming.  Because of that Matthias studied agriculture and viticulture in Germany and graduated with a degree in agriculture in 1984.  Shortly after he came to Canada and was hired as a manager at Huebel Grapes Estates in Queenston.

Realizing the potential for the grape and wine industry in Niagara, over the past 20 years, he grew the vineyards to approximately 220 acres along with another 80 acres of contracted vineyards. In 1991 Matthias became a partner in the business and in June of 2005 he purchased his own grape farm of 12 acres with a Bed and Breakfast to introduce people to the unique Niagara grape and wine region. He knew that by planting vitis viniferas grapes he would set the foundation for producing world class wines.

Grape Varieties Planted:  Chardonnay, Riesling, Pinot Gris, Cabernet Franc, Gamay, Sauvignon Blanc, Baco Noir and Vidal.  Matthias produces premium grapes for Peller Estates Winery, with three different vineyard sites 1 in Queenston and 2 in Virgil.


Farming Philosophy:  Making great wines start in the vineyard, that’s why Matthias aims to produce the highest quality of grapes possible. He grows mostly on heavy soil which reduces the yield naturally or when necessary reduces the yield ourselves to achieve high quality grapes. 


Comments on the Wine and Grape Industry:  Matthias has watched this industry over the past 20 years, despite its ups and downs, grow into one of the best in the world. Ontario grape growers represent what makes Canada great.  They have tenacity, endurance and a passion to succeed. That’s why the industry is where it is today.
